ubuntu重启后共享文件夹关闭了
时间: 2023-05-04 18:06:58 浏览: 630
如果您使用的是Samba共享文件夹,可能是因为Samba服务在Ubuntu系统重启后未启动。您可以尝试以下步骤:
1. 打开终端并输入sudo systemctl restart smbd命令,尝试重新启动Samba服务。如果命令执行失败,请继续下一步。
2. 输入sudo systemctl enable smbd命令以启用Samba服务,并在系统重启后自动启动。
3. 检查Samba配置文件是否正确。您可以打开终端并输入sudo vim /etc/samba/smb.conf命令,编辑配置文件。请检查配置文件中是否存在语法错误或文件夹路径是否正确。
如果上述步骤无法解决问题,您可以尝试安装其他共享文件夹工具如NFS等。注意,在使用任何共享文件夹工具之前,请确保在Ubuntu上正确配置了文件夹权限,并在服务端和客户端之间正确设置共享访问权限。
相关问题
Ubuntu22.10如何共享文件夹
Ubuntu 22.10(Impish Indri)默认使用GNOME桌面环境,共享文件夹通常通过Samba服务来实现跨主机访问。以下是设置文件夹共享的基本步骤:
1. **安装samba**:
打开终端(Ctrl+Alt+T),输入并运行命令:
```
sudo apt update
sudo apt install samba samba-common-bin
```
2. **配置Samba**:
创建一个新的共享目录,例如`/share/myfolder`。然后编辑`smb.conf`文件:
```
sudo nano /etc/samba/smb.conf
```
在 `[homes]` 或者新增 `[mysharedfolder]` 部分,添加以下内容:
```
[mysharedfolder]
comment = My Shared Folder
path = /share/myfolder
browseable = yes
read only = no
create mask = 0755
directory mask = 0755
guest ok = yes
```
修改完保存并退出。
3. **启用和重启服务**:
刷新权限:
```
sudo chmod -R o+rwx /share/myfolder
```
重启samba服务:
```
sudo service smbd restart
sudo service nmbd restart
```
4. **防火墙设置**:
可能需要临时关闭防火墙,允许外部连接:
```
sudo ufw disable
```
完成后再根据需求开启防火墙规则,允许对共享文件夹的访问。
现在你可以从另一台电脑上使用Windows网络映射或者Linux的`smbclient`命令访问`\\yourserver\mysharedfolder`,其中`yourserver`是本机的IP地址或者域名。
ubuntu samba配置共享文件夹
要在Ubuntu上配置Samba共享文件夹,您可以按照以下步骤进行操作:
1. 确保您的Ubuntu系统已经安装了Samba软件包。您可以使用以下命令来安装它:
```
sudo apt update
sudo apt install samba
```
2. 打开Samba的配置文件 `/etc/samba/smb.conf`,使用以下命令:
```
sudo nano /etc/samba/smb.conf
```
3. 在文件的末尾,添加一个新的共享配置段。例如,您可以使用以下内容:
```
[share]
comment = Shared Folder
path = /path/to/shared/folder
browseable = yes
read only = no
guest ok = yes
```
其中,`[share]` 是共享的名称,`comment` 是对共享的描述,`path` 是要共享的文件夹路径。您可以根据需要进行修改。
4. 保存并关闭文件(使用 `Ctrl+X`,然后输入 `Y` 以保存更改)。
5. 为Samba创建一个密码,您可以使用下面的命令来设置密码:
```
sudo smbpasswd -a username
```
将 `username` 替换为您要设置密码的用户的用户名,并按照提示输入密码。
6. 重启Samba服务以使配置生效:
```
sudo service smbd restart
```
现在,您应该可以通过Windows或其他设备上的网络浏览器访问共享文件夹。在资源管理器中,尝试输入 `\\<Ubuntu_IP_Address>\share`,其中 `<Ubuntu_IP_Address>` 是您的Ubuntu系统的IP地址,`share` 是您在配置文件中设置的共享名称。
请注意,这只是Samba配置的基本步骤。根据您的需求,您可能需要进一步进行配置以满足特定的共享要求。
阅读全文